Sumo Logic features and specs

  • Scalability
    Sumo Logic is designed to handle large volumes of data, making it suitable for organizations of different sizes and industries. It can scale up or down based on your needs.
  • Real-time Analytics
    The platform provides real-time analysis of logs and metrics, allowing for immediate insights and faster decision-making.
  • Unified Platform
    Sumo Logic offers a single platform for application observability, security, and compliance, reducing the need for multiple tools and streamlining workflows.
  • Machine Learning Capabilities
    The platform includes advanced machine learning features for anomaly detection, predictive analytics, and root cause analysis, enhancing the ability to detect and troubleshoot issues.
  • Integrations
    Sumo Logic supports numerous integrations with other tools and platforms, including AWS, Azure, Google Cloud, and various DevOps, security, and observability tools.
  • Compliance and Security
    The platform offers robust security features and facilitates compliance with various industry standards, such as HIPAA, GDPR, and SOC 2.

Possible disadvantages of Sumo Logic

  • Cost
    Sumo Logic can be expensive, particularly for smaller organizations or those with budget constraints. The cost may increase significantly with higher data volumes.
  • Complexity
    The platform has a steep learning curve, especially for users who are new to log management and analytics tools. This could lead to a longer onboarding process.
  • Search Performance
    In some cases, users have reported slow search performance, especially when querying large datasets or during peak usage times.
  • Limited Customization
    While Sumo Logic offers a wide range of features, there are limitations in customizing dashboards and alerts to fit specific requirements fully.
  • Dependence on Internet Connectivity
    As a cloud-based solution, Sumo Logic requires a reliable internet connection. Any disruption in connectivity can impact access to the platform and its features.

11 Best Splunk Alternatives
Sumo Logic is a SaaS-based log management application that can monitor both on-premises and cloud-based services. The platform includes integrations for A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ud, Kubernetes, and Docker, allowing it to work alongside your current tools and services.
